Output d60226d35653412a1bce2366262af89eb12477805ec823f36eb341bfe86ca28f:14

value
2518932
script pubkey
OP_0 OP_PUSHBYTES_20 577f0a7d84cfc984401e5f8bc4be579205e49a4e
address
bc1q2als5lvyelycgsq7t79uf0jhjgz7fxjwwsaeyr
transaction
d60226d35653412a1bce2366262af89eb12477805ec823f36eb341bfe86ca28f
spent
true